NO SUGAR, FOR REAL!

Whilst we all agree it is impossible to cut sugar from your diet altogether and a little sugar in our diets is fine, it is well established that too much sugar isn’t good for you. According to the Cancer Council, the consumption of sugar-sweetened beverages, including soft drinks, is associated with a range of serious health issues. We’re proud to offer up healthier alternatives with no sugar that are still damn tasty!

Instead of using sugar in our drinks, we add a touch of organic stevia and organic erythritol (fermented glucose). This adds sweetness and balances out the flavours (especially after we naturally brew out all the sugar used in the fermentation process of our kombucha). Both the stevia and erythritol we use are 100% natural. Stevia is a plant from the chrysanthemum family, which grows in Paraguay and Brazil. It contains no fructose yet is 300 times sweeter than sugar. Erythritol, aka fermented glucose, is a naturally occurring nectar commonly found in pears, watermelons, grapes and other fermented products like wine, cheese and soy sauce. Both stevia and erythritol have been used as natural sweeteners in many parts of the world for hundreds of years. Pretty nifty, we reckon!

REMEDY KOMBUCHA

We brew our kombucha the old school way in small batches for 30 days using real tea black and green tea leaves and a SCOBY, which stands for Symbiotic Culture Of (good) Bacteria and Yeast. The result of this traditional brewing method is a flavourful, all natural, sparkling bevvie that is packed with live cultures, tea polyphenols (aka antioxidants) and organic acids.

AA+ RATED FERMENTARY

Our team has an unwavering commitment to producing drinks to the highest quality standard. Remedy holds the highest accreditation from BRCGS, where we are benchmarked against the global standards of food safety and quality – one of only two in Australia to have this rating. To achieve this, auditors turn up unannounced to conduct an intensive three-day audit. It’s a huge point of pride for our team at the fermentary to achieve this rating, who make it their mission to have the Remedy fermentary audit-ready every single day of the year.

Our Planet

We work with Waste Ninja for our organic waste recycling (all our tea, SCOBY, ginger etc.). Our organic waste is collected from our fermentary and put through a process called anaerobic digestion. Anaerobic digestion is a sustainable and environmentally friendly process transforming food waste into electricity. In this biological process, microorganisms break down organic materials in the absence of oxygen, producing biogas as a by-product. This biogas, primarily composed of methane, can be captured and utilised as a renewable energy source.

This electricity is sent to the Victorian power grid. For every tonne of organic material processed, enough electricity is generated to power 22.9 homes for a day.

Since commencing the program in August 2021, we have diverted 440 tonnes of organic matter from landfill – generating enough electricity to power 10,056 houses for a day.

In September 2022, we moved into our new home in Dandenong South, a 5-star green-rated fermentary. Some of the features of the Remedy fermentary include:

  • 1.1MW solar power system to reduce energy usage from the grid (almost our whole roof!)
  • Rainwater harvesting for appropriate greywater use (such as toilets, etc.)
  • Water-saving features such as air rinsing for our bottles
  • Sensor-controlled LED lighting and timers on heating to reduce electricity throughout the site
  • Repurposing organic waste like tea and SCOBY through a third party to produce renewable energy and organic fertiliser

We’re continuously working to reduce our footprint, especially at our fermentary. We work with multiple companies to ensure we’re diverting as much waste as possible from landfill. Some of these initiatives include:

  • Working with Waste Ninja to turn our organic waste into renewable energy. Read more about this above!
  • Recycling our label backing paper via Avery Dennison, who use this to produce tissue paper for the apparel and footwear industry (yup, that tissue paper inside your shoe box!). The tissue paper produced in this process is also recyclable – how good!
  • Our glass and aluminium waste is separated and recycled via our waste and recycling partner JJ Richards.
  • All clear plastic and cardboard are baled (separately) at our fermentary, and recycled via Australian Paper Recovery.
  • The big bags that our sugar comes in and plastic-lined paper bags from our production are recycled via Big Bag Recovery. The team at Big Bag Recovery turn these bags into a reusable resin, which is then used to create new products for Aussie customers.

We’ve also light weighted our 330ml glass bottles, reducing 225 tonnes of glass each year and increased the recycled content in our cartons by +30% this year.

100% RECYCLABLE PLASTIC BOTTLES

We are working with suppliers to make our PET bottles 100% RPET. One of the challenges to making this transition quickly is the availability of appropriate material to use in our amber bottles and the lack of existing infrastructure with local packaging suppliers. All Remedy drinks are live cultured and chock full of organic acids and amber bottles are the best way to keep them super strong, happy and healthy! The market for 100% recycled amber packaging is in its infancy so we are working with our suppliers to make it happen ASAP. Remedy holds a ‘Leading’ position with APCO, the Australian Packaging Covenant Organistion. APCO is a not-for-profit organisation leading the development of a circular economy for packaging in Australia. As members of APCO, we’re working toward Australia’s 2025 packaging targets, keeping packaging materials out of landfill and retaining the value of the materials, energy and labour within the local economy.
